Hi everyone! ?JoAnne Chalom, Jack Mitchell and I are very excited about doing a webinar for O&Ms on crossing at modern signalized intersections! ?It¡¯s sponsored by the Environmental Access Committee of AER¡¯s O&M Division, and it¡¯s free and open to everyone, offering ACVREP credit.?

We plan to have FUN while learning, and ask each of you to go back in history to when O&M began and our street-crossing strategies were developed, and put yourselves in the shoes of the traffic engineers who created the complex signals we have today so you can understand them.

After learning all about the traffic patterns and timing and how pedestrians and blind folks can navigate them, we¡¯ll talk about what you can ask engineers to do when there are problems with the signal that make it difficult to cross.
